Sustainable Hardwood Sourcing: What You Need to Know


One of one of the most critical aspects of sustainable hardwood flooring is accountable sourcing. Moral suppliers stick to standards established by companies such as the Forest Stewardship Council (FSC) and the Sustainable Forestry Initiative (SFI). These certifications make sure that the timber made use of in flooring items is collected responsibly, preserving environmental equilibrium and preventing over-logging.


Reclaimed wood has likewise emerged as a top option for sustainability-minded house owners. Salvaged from old barns, warehouses, and historical structures, redeemed hardwood flooring brings character and individuality to any type of space while eliminating the requirement for brand-new tree harvesting.


Another cutting-edge alternative obtaining appeal is engineered hardwood. Unlike strong timber flooring, which consists of a single item of lumber, engineered wood features multiple layers, lowering the total demand for slow-growing hardwood varieties. By utilizing a smaller quantity of strong timber and integrating it with sustainable products, this choice provides the very same appeal with a lower ecological footprint.


The Benefits of Eco-Friendly Hardwood Flooring


The benefits of choosing sustainable hardwood flooring exceed its environmental influence. House owners are increasingly identifying the functional advantages of these flooring options, including resilience, boosted indoor air quality, and lasting cost financial savings.


Numerous typical flooring products contain unstable natural compounds (VOCs), which can launch harmful gases into the air with time. Eco-friendly hardwood floors utilize all-natural, safe finishes that advertise much healthier indoor air, making them perfect for family members and people with allergies or breathing level of sensitivities.


Resilience is one more crucial element to think about. With correct upkeep and treatment, top quality hardwood floors can last for decades, minimizing the demand for constant substitutes and minimizing waste. Water-Based Finishes for a Safer Home


Standard surfaces typically include severe chemicals that add to indoor air contamination. In action, numerous manufacturers have actually transitioned to water-based surfaces that are low in VOCs, ensuring a much healthier home without compromising on the safety high qualities of the finish.


Bamboo and Cork: The Rising Stars


Although practically not hardwood, bamboo and cork have actually become preferred options due to their fast regrowth and sustainability. Bamboo expands dramatically faster than conventional wood trees, making it a sustainable alternative that simulates the heat and charm of timeless wood floorings.
